What Is AEO and Why Does It Matter for Your Shop?
Answer Engine Optimization — AEO — is the practice of structuring your website, content, and business listings so that search engines and AI tools pull your business as the direct answer to a user’s question. Traditional SEO gets you on the first page. AEO gets you into the answer box, the voice result, or the AI summary that appears before the user even scrolls.
Google, Siri, Alexa, and tools like ChatGPT’s browsing mode are all leaning harder into conversational answers. When someone driving down Michigan Avenue after a fender-bender asks their phone for the best collision shop nearby, those platforms need a credible, well-structured source to cite. If your website answers real customer questions clearly — with properly marked-up content, strong local signals, and authoritative reviews — you become that source. If it doesn’t, you don’t.

How Voice Search Is Changing the Way Dearborn Drivers Find Body Shops
Voice search queries are longer, more conversational, and more intent-driven than typed searches. A driver sitting at a light on Michigan Avenue near Fairlane Town Center isn’t going to type “auto body Dearborn MI.” They’re going to say, “Hey Google, find me a collision repair shop open now near Dearborn.” That’s a completely different query structure — and it rewards shops that have built their content around natural language answers.
AEO addresses this by teaching your website to speak the way customers ask. That means FAQ pages with real, question-formatted headings. It means clear, declarative sentences in your service descriptions. It means schema markup that tells search engines exactly what your business does, where you’re located, and what questions you answer. Without this foundation, your shop is essentially invisible to voice and AI search — even if you rank on page one for a few traditional keywords.

The Five AEO Elements Every Dearborn Body Shop Needs
Getting into the answer layer of search isn’t complicated, but it requires intentional execution across several fronts. Here’s what matters most for a Dearborn auto body shop:
– FAQ content built around real customer questions — Questions your front desk hears every week (“Do you offer free estimates?” “Are you a certified shop?” “Do you work with all insurance companies?”) belong on your website, answered clearly and completely.
– Structured data markup (schema) — LocalBusiness and FAQ schema tell search engines exactly how to categorize and surface your content. Without it, you’re leaving interpretation up to the algorithm — and that rarely works in your favor.
– Google Business Profile optimization — Your GBP needs complete service categories, Q&A responses, updated hours (especially around Michigan holiday schedules), and a steady stream of keyword-relevant reviews.
– Localized service pages — A page dedicated to collision repair in Dearborn performs far better than a generic “services” page. Add pages for nearby service areas — Dearborn Heights, Allen Park, Melvindale — and you expand your answer footprint across the region.
– Mobile-first, fast-loading structure — Most voice and AI searches happen on mobile. If your site loads slowly on a 4G connection while someone sits in a parking lot off Cherry Hill Road, you’ve already lost that lead.

Why Local SEO and AEO Work Together — Not in Isolation
Some shop owners hear “AEO” and assume it’s a replacement for SEO. It isn’t. The two disciplines reinforce each other. Strong local SEO builds your authority in a market — it tells Google you’re a legitimate, trusted business in Dearborn. AEO then leverages that authority to get you into featured answers, voice results, and AI-generated summaries.
If your shop is already investing in local SEO, adding AEO is the logical next step. If you haven’t started either, getting both right from the beginning puts you miles ahead of shops that are still relying on word-of-mouth alone. Frequently Asked Questions About AEO for Auto Body Shops in Dearborn
What does AEO stand for and what does it do for my shop?
AEO stands for Answer Engine Optimization. It structures your website and online presence so that AI tools, voice assistants, and Google’s featured snippets pull your business as the direct answer when someone asks a relevant question — like “best collision repair shop in Dearborn, Michigan.”
Is AEO different from SEO?
Yes, though they’re closely related. SEO focuses on ranking your pages in traditional search results. AEO focuses on getting your content selected as the direct answer to conversational and voice-based queries. For local service businesses, both work better when implemented together.
How long does it take to see results from AEO in Dearborn?
Most auto body shops in competitive markets like Dearborn begin to see improved local visibility and map pack presence within one to three months of a focused AEO implementation, depending on their current baseline and the level of competition in their specific service area.
Do I need AEO if I already have good Google reviews?
Reviews are a strong trust signal, but they don’t replace structured content and schema markup. AEO ensures that when an AI or voice engine looks for an authoritative answer to a customer’s question, your shop’s website provides it — reviews alone don’t accomplish that.
What kinds of questions should my auto body website answer?
Focus on the questions your front desk hears most often: whether you work with specific insurance companies, what your estimate process looks like, how long repairs typically take, whether you offer loaner vehicles, and what certifications your technicians hold. Answering these clearly and specifically is the core of AEO content strategy.
